Auto-deploys after git push when enabled. --- # Yolo Mode Automation Skill This skill automates Lovable deployment workflows using Claude's browser automation capabilities. ## When to Activate This skill should be active when: 1. **Yolo mode is enabled** in CLAUDE.md (`yolo_mode: on`) 2. **User runs deployment commands**: - `/deploy-edge` - Edge function deployment - `/apply-migration` - Database migration application 3. **After git push to main** (if `auto_deploy: on`): - Automatically detect backend file changes - Trigger deployment without manual command 4. **User mentions yolo automation**: - "use yolo mode" - "automate the Lovable prompt" - "submit this to Lovable automatically" - "browser automation" ## Performance Optimization ### Model Selection (Hybrid Approach) For optimal speed + reliability, use different models for different tasks: **Use Haiku for:** - Clicking elements using refs (simple, deterministic) - Form input operations (`form_input` tool calls) - Key presses and simple navigation - Waiting/polling operations - Simple element finding with `find` tool **Use Sonnet for:** - Initial page understanding after navigation - Error detection and recovery decisions - Parsing Lovable's responses for success/failure - Deciding next steps when something unexpected happens - Complex page state analysis **Why this matters:** - Haiku is 3-5x faster for simple operations - Sonnet provides better reliability for complex reasoning - Hybrid approach gives best of both: speed + accuracy ### Tool Preferences **Always prefer these tools:** - `find` and `read_page` over screenshots for element location - `form_input` over click + type for input values - `ref` parameters over coordinates for clicking - DOM polling over screenshot-based monitoring See `references/automation-workflows.md` for detailed implementation. --- ## Core Functionality ### 1. Auto-Detection When yolo mode is enabled, automatically detect when Lovable prompts are needed: **Edge Function Deployment:** - Files in `supabase/functions/` modified - Changes committed and pushed to `main` - Deployment prompt generated **Migration Application:** - New files in `supabase/migrations/` - Changes committed and pushed to `main` - Migration prompt generated See `references/detection-logic.md` for complete detection criteria. ### 1.5. Auto-Deploy After Git Push (NEW) When `auto_deploy: on` is enabled, Claude automatically detects and deploys backend changes after a successful git push: **Trigger:** Successful `git push origin main` **Detection:** 1. Analyze files changed in the push 2. Check for `supabase/functions/` or `supabase/migrations/` changes 3. If backend files found AND auto_deploy enabled → trigger automation **Flow:** ``` git push origin main [succeeds] ↓ Claude detects backend file changes ↓ Check: yolo_mode: on AND auto_deploy: on ↓ 🤖 "Auto-deploy: Backend changes detected, starting deployment..." ↓ Execute browser automation ↓ Run verification tests ↓ Show deployment summary ``` **Graceful Fallback:** If auto-deploy fails for any reason: - Show clear error message - Provide manual prompt as fallback - Never block the user See `references/post-push-automation.md` for complete implementation. ### 2. Browser Automation Workflow When a deployment is needed: 1. **Navigate to Lovable** - Read `lovable_url` from CLAUDE.md - Open browser and navigate to project - Handle login if needed 2. **Submit Prompt** - Locate chat input element - Type the generated Lovable prompt - Submit and confirm message sent 3. **Monitor Response** - Wait for Lovable's response - Check for success indicators - Detect errors or warnings - Timeout after 3 minutes See `references/automation-workflows.md` for detailed browser automation steps. ### 3. Testing & Verification After successful deployment, run tests based on `yolo_testing` setting: **If `yolo_testing: on`** (default): - **Level 1**: Basic verification (check logs via Lovable) - **Level 2**: Console error checking (monitor production URL) - **Level 3**: Functional testing (test endpoints/queries) **If `yolo_testing: off`**: - Skip all testing - Only confirm deployment success from Lovable response See `references/testing-procedures.md` for complete testing workflows. ### 4.
